Please find enclosed your tickets for the Theatre Rue and Corris Mine Explorers production of ‘Life and Death Underground’.

I’m sure that you are aware that this very special production shall be taking place within the Braich Goch mine, an old slate mine. In order for you to be comfortable in the underground environment, it is necessary to advise you on what to wear and what to bring. The temperature underground is a cool 8° all year around so make sure that you wrap up warmly (preferably in a waterproof coat) and wear strong walking boots or wellingtons as the ground is uneven and there can be large puddles! On the way to the entrance of the mine we have a slope & 3 steps. Hard hats will be provided and must be worn at all times underground. We have low levels of lighting within the Braich Goch mine so light will be needed but again we will provide this. Unfortunately, we cannot permit the use of visitor’s personal torches as their level of brightness might interfere with the show’s staging. Cameras and recording equipment are not allowed underground and nor are umbrellas.

Some useful information about the site: refreshments will be available to purchase from the onsite café, Y Crochan, prior to the performance (shuts 6.30pm) but no food or drink must be taken underground. We have toilets onsite but not within the mine itself.

Please arrive on site around 3.30pm if you are booked for the 4pm matinee, and around 6.30pm if you are booked for the 7pm show. Please book in at the Corris Mine Explorers Reception to the north of the Corris Craft Centre site. The show lasts one hour and a quarter and there is no interval. You can be provided with a seat (if you need one) most people prefer standing but just ask our cast in the mine if you need one. If you have any queries with regards to access please call Corris Mine Explorers on 01654 761 244. Unfortunately, Corris Mine Explorers are unable to admit children younger than 8 years old into the show and I therefore apologise for any inconvenience that this might cause.
